The first night in the summer series 2013 saw great weather and a good turnout of riders. A warm welcome to the new comers . Hope you enjoyed your time trial and that we will see you back again next week.
The new assembly point in the yard of Horizons Regional Council worked well and riders are reminded that they will need to stay in the yard until after the race briefing if they have already completed their warmup. Riders will be penalised if they are caught standing on the seal at the start area. There will only be the holder and the starter allowed on the seal. Everybody else is to be well off the seal.

A perfect mild evening with a slight breeze greeted the 36 riders and their supporters, and insured that an extended uninterrupted programme will be raced with all results in the hands of the riders and not the weather. Riders from Wanganui and Waipukurau joined the Bike Manawatu riders, and added to the quality of the racing. The meeting was the last opportunity for riders to push their claims to a spot in the West Coast North Island team to compete at Invercargill in the New Zealand age group championships late February.
